Understanding the PSEI: More Than Just a Number

So, what exactly is the PSEI? The Philippine Stock Exchange Index, guys, is the benchmark index of the Philippine Stock Exchange. Think of it as the main indicator of how the overall stock market is performing. It comprises a selection of the most actively traded and influential companies listed on the exchange. When you hear news about the PSEI going up or down, it's essentially telling you whether the majority of these big players are gaining or losing value. It's crucial for investors because it provides a snapshot of market sentiment and economic health. A rising PSEI often suggests investor confidence and a potentially growing economy, while a falling PSEI can signal caution or economic headwinds. For us investors, keeping a close eye on the PSEI is fundamental. It helps us gauge the general market direction, understand risk, and make more informed decisions about our portfolios. It's not just about picking individual stocks; it's about understanding the broader economic landscape that influences all those stocks. The composition of the PSEI is also important; it's not a static list. Companies are periodically reviewed and adjusted to ensure it continues to represent the most significant players in the market. This dynamic nature means the index adapts to changes in the corporate landscape, making it a relevant and reliable benchmark over time.
